Contents
1. Overview
DBStructurer is intended for the developers working in environment Delphi (version 2.0 and higher).
It allows to keep the information of database structure together with the description of the tables and fields and
quickly prepare the reports in a kind, convenient for the user.
The utility is very simple in use, You only need to add your database,
by specifying its BDE-alias and enter the explanatories to the tables and fields.
Then you can print structure together with the description, to write it down in a text-file or to transfer it into MS Word document.
After changing structure of your Database you need to perform "Refresh" operation in DBDtructurer. Any changes you have made in database structure (removal / addition of fields or tables, change of types or sizes of fields, etc) will be made accordingly in DBStructurer internal database too.
2. The basic operations
The main window of the program contains the menu, panel of buttons (toolbar) with the combo box of registered databases,
list of the tables for the chosen database and list of fields for the chosen table.
The menu Work contains commands of database registration, editing and removal.
The same commands are accessible from the toolbar.
For registration of database it is necessary to choose item of the menu Work | Add Database
and in a dialog window to choose a name of a alias.
It is possible to specify in Caption field the name of database, which will be printed in the reports.
The command Edit database allows to change Caption and Description if it is necessary.
The command Delete database deletes database from the list.
After registration it is possible to specify the descriptions of the tables and fields
and to print out structure (look "Generation of the reports").
3. Additional opportunities
With change of structure of a database you can update the information by menu item Refresh database.
Program will scan database and find distinctions between real structure and information stored in DBStructurer's dictionary.
If the new table or field will be found - they will be added in the appropriate list.
If program will not find database table which was written earlier, the choice will be given: to remove the table or to rename.
If some field was not found, it is marked by red color in the list of fields (normal fields are marked green).
The fields marked with red color subsequently can be removed by menu command Database | Erase old fields.
You can also sort the list of the tables by names. Choose Database | Sort tables by name command for it.
4. Reports and export
DBStructurer enables directly to print the report, to dump the information about structure in a text-file (with "Tab" delimiter )
or to transfer it into MS-Word (if it is established on your computer).
To generate report or export information in MS Word use menu Reports or buttons on the toolbar.
For setup your print options use dialog-window Options (menu Options | General).
The user can choose a font and size of margin between groups of tables, with which the report will be printed.
5. Language setup
In Options dialog it is possible also to set up language of the reports.
By default keywords in the report ('Database', 'Table', 'Field name', etc.) are printed by English.
You can change keywords for generation of the report in necessary language (Language tab in Options dialog).
6. DBStructurer Registration
Registration fee: $20
If you would like to register DBStructurer, you can do the registration online on
the Internet at
DBStructurer ShareIt! page.
Alternatively, you can go to
ShareIt! and enter the program number there: 101244.
If you do not have access to the Internet, you can register via phone, fax or
postal mail. Please print out the following form, and fax or mail it to:
Reimold&Schumann Internet Services
ShareIt!
Habsburgerring 3
50674 Koeln
Germany
Phone: +49-221-2407279
Fax: +49-221-2407278
E-Mail: register@shareit.com
Registration form for DBStructurer
Program No.: 101244
Last name: ___________________________________
First name: ____________________________________
Company: ____________________________________
Street and #: ______________________________________
City, State, postal code: ________________________________
Country: _______________________________________
Phone: _____________________________________
Fax: ________________________________________
E-Mail: ______________________________________
How would like to receive the registration key/full version?
e-mail - fax - postal mail
How would you like to pay the registration fee of $20:
credit card - wire transfer - EuroCheque - cash
Credit card information (if applicable)
Credit card: Visa - Eurocard/Mastercard - American Express - Diners Club
Card holder: ________________________________
Card No.: ___________________________________
Date of Expiration : ___________________________________
Date / Signature ___________________________
------------------------------------------------------------------------------